1.5 kW peak pulse, 154 V standoff — what the ratings mean for the BOM
The 1.5KE180AHE3/51 is a 1500 W (1.5 kW) TransZorb TVS diode from Vishay, rated for unidirectional clamping in the TransZorb series. Its 154 V reverse standoff voltage means the protected line sees no leakage up to that DC level; above it the device breaks down at a minimum of 171 V and clamps at 246 V maximum during a 10/1000 µs surge pulse. That 246 V clamp is the voltage the downstream component must survive — a 250 V-rated MOSFET or capacitor has no margin here. The AEC-Q101 qualification certifies it for automotive stress levels — temperature cycling, high-temperature reverse bias, and ESD robustness — making it suitable for 12 V and 24 V vehicle electrical systems where load-dump and inductive kickback transients are common.
DO-201AA axial package and through-hole mounting
Housed in a DO-201AA (DO-27) axial-lead package, the 1.5KE180AHE3/51 is a through-hole part intended for point-to-point wiring or PCB mounting with lead bending. The axial body allows series insertion into a power rail — the cathode band marks the unidirectional orientation.
